Practical Performance on Real Fabrics and Products

Moving from theory to the hoop, practical performance is key. For any embroidery file, especially one purchased from a marketplace like Creative Fabrica, testing is non-negotiable. Before using Tractor Trailer on a customer’s order, I would first stitch it out on scrap fabric that mimics the final material.

Several factors need careful consideration. The design’s potential stitch density in the trailer body or tractor details should be checked; high density on stretchy fabric like sweatshirt fleece can lead to puckering without the correct stabilizer. If the design includes very small details or tiny lettering (though from the description it seems primarily pictorial), those areas need inspection after stitching to ensure clarity.

Working on curved cap surfaces or dark fabric presents its own challenges. On a dark background, thread color contrast is vital for the design to pop—light or bright thread colors would be essential here. For caps, the design’s size relative to the available hoop size must be confirmed by checking the product details on Creative Fabrica. The description provided doesn’t specify exact dimensions or formats, so it is crucial to review the product page for file formats, included hoop sizes, and any specific licensing terms before selling finished items.
